A Little Free Library, a Lost Book and the New York Times (villagegreennj.com) — A Maplewood resident who commutes home via South Orange had a surprising reunion with a long-forgotten college paperback at a neighborhood Little Free Library in Maplewood. His full-circle book discovery, complete with an old ticket bearing his name, ended up featured in The New York Times’ Metropolitan Diary column, highlighting the charm of local free libraries and small-world moments.

Morning of Unity: Clergy Gather at JESPY for Interfaith Breakfast (tapinto.net) — An interfaith breakfast at JESPY House in South Orange brought together local clergy, JESPY clients, and community leaders for conversation about inclusion and support for adults with intellectual and developmental disabilities. Speakers shared JESPY’s history, impact, and ambitious Go Big for JESPY expansion plans, underscoring the organization’s long-standing role as a cornerstone of community life in South Orange and the region.

Meet the City's Most In-Demand Mohel (nymag.com) — South Orange gets a nod as part of the territory for one of the New York area’s busiest mohels, Rabbi Eliezer Lawrence, who performs hundreds of brises each year across the tri-state region. The article follows his hectic multi-stop days, training, and competitive niche business, while touching on how changing religious norms and hospital practices are reshaping this traditional role.

Jewish Leaders Condemn IDF Soldier's Desecration of Jesus Statue in Lebanon (israel365news.com) — A South Orange rabbi is among more than 100 Jewish leaders worldwide condemning an IDF soldier’s destruction of a Jesus statue in southern Lebanon and apologizing to Christians. The letter, grounded in Jewish teachings on respect and justice, urges stronger Jewish‑Christian relations and calls the act a desecration of God’s name.
